×

scenery store meaning in English

布景库

Related Words

  1. natural scenery
  2. savage scenery
  3. artificial scenery
  4. captivating scenery
  5. delightful scenery
  6. fishing scenery
  7. wild scenery
  8. southern scenery
  9. attractive scenery
  10. magnificent scenery
  11. scenery projectors
  12. scenery resource
  13. scenery wagon
  14. scenery with mountains and rivers
PC Version

Copyright © 2018 WordTech Co.